5 Sovereigns - Elizabeth II Battle of the Atlantic
2016 year| Gold (.916) | 39.94 g | 36.02 mm |
| Issuer | Gibraltar (British Overseas Territories) |
|---|---|
| Queen | Elizabeth II (1952-2022) |
| Type | Non-circulating coin |
| Year | 2016 |
| Value | 5 Sovereigns 5 GIP = USD 6.55 |
| Currency | Pound (decimalized, 1971-date) |
| Composition | Gold (.916) |
| Weight | 39.94 g |
| Diameter | 36.02 mm |
| Shape | Round |
| Technique | Milled |
| Orientation | Medal alignment ↑↑ |
| Updated | 2024-10-08 |
| Numista | N#425078 |
|---|---|
| Rarity index | 100% |
Reverse
US built Liberty Ship surrounded either by British Flags
Script: Latin
Lettering:
BATTLE OF THE ATLANTIC
1939 - 1945
Edge
Reeded
